Text to Speech Systems – Capabilities, Advantages & Implementations

The ever-evolving field of speech synthesis systems offers a remarkable range of capabilities designed to enhance accessibility and productivity. Typically, these systems convert written content into spoken language, employing sophisticated processes to generate natural-sounding voices. Significant features often include adjustable voice rates, multiple voice selections—ranging from he to feminine and young to senior – and the ability to process a broad array of tongues. The pros are substantial; people with sight impairments gain greater access to knowledge, while those with learning disabilities can benefit from auditory instruction. In addition, TTS technology increases productivity by allowing users to consume content hands-free, such as during commutes or while completing other duties. Real-world applications are diverse, including screen readers, e-learning platforms, customer service chatbots, directional systems, and even voice-controlled helpers. Learning with Text-to-Speech: A Basic Tutorial

Want to listen your documents without reading them? Voice Synthesis technology makes that incredibly easy! This guide will walk you through the basics of using TTS, regardless of your familiarity level. First, select a TTS program. Many devices, like Windows, macOS, Android, and iOS, have integrated TTS capabilities. Alternatively, you can download numerous free and paid software online. Once you've chosen your method, check out the preferences. You can usually modify the speaker, pace, and even cadence to create a tailored listening encounter. Just copy and paste your content into the TTS tool, and click the begin button! Voila – your text are now uttered aloud!
